The Thursday sports card features NBA, NHL, and NCAAB action.

Five games are on the docket in the National Basketball Association. The TNT Thursday doubleheader tips off at 7:40 PM ET with the Milwaukee Bucks playing at home against the Golden State Warriors. The Bucks lost their fourth game in their last five with their 103-99 upset loss at Charlotte as a 2.5-point favorite on Monday. Their record dropped to 26-17 with the loss to the Hornets. The Warriors lost their third game in their last four with their 116-108 upset loss at Memphis as a 2-point favorite on Tuesday. Golden State has a 30-10 record. Milwaukee is a 2-point favorite (all odds from DraftKings). 

Two more NBA games begin at 8:10 PM ET. Memphis is at home against Minnesota as a 5-point favorite. New Orleans hosts Los Angeles against the Clippers as a 3-point favorite. Brooklyn plays at home against Oklahoma City at 8:40 PM ET as a 10-point favorite. 

The nightcap on TNT has the Denver Nuggets at home against the Portland Trail Blazers at 10:10 PM ET. The Nuggets’ two-game winning streak ended with an 87-85 upset loss in Los Angeles against the Clippers as a 3-point favorite on Tuesday. Their record dropped to 20-19 with the loss. The Trail Blazers are on a two-game winning streak after their 114-108 upset victory against Brooklyn as a 9-point underdog on Monday. Portland improved their record to 16-24. Denver is a 9.5-point favorite.
